Meat Rip-Off, Customers Gouged on Pork Prices, Profit Margins of 250% to 450%: {Trans, summary}
– Pork prices in Spain show a significant disparity between the farm and the end consumer , according to the Coordinator of Farmers’ and Livestock Breeders’ Organizations (COAG). While the price paid to farmers has fallen by 29% in two years, consumers face a 6.9% price increase, reaching the highest level recorded in the historical series of the Origin-Destination Price Index (IPOD).
– COAG has analyzed price trends between April 2024 and April 2026 and detected a “growing and unjustified gap” between what farmers receive and what supermarkets pay. This disparity between the different links in the food chain highlights structural problems in price transmission throughout the process.
– In April 2024, the farmgate price was €1.83 per kilo, which is what the farmer received, while the retail price, what the consumer paid, reached €6.45 per kilo. The difference between the two prices was €3.52 per kilo, representing a profit margin of 252%.
– Two years later, the situation has reversed for producers and consumers: the price farmers receive has fallen to €1.30 per kilo, a drop of 28.9%. Meanwhile, consumers now pay €6.90 per kilo, 6.9% more than in April 2024, a figure that represents the highest price ever recorded in the analyzed period.
– The current gap between the farmgate price and the retail price has widened to €5.31 per kilo, representing an IPOD margin of 431%. The agricultural organization emphasizes that this trend indicates a growing transfer of income from producers to the distribution chain and the meat industry, while consumers foot the bill.
– These data show that the drop in farmgate prices is not being passed on to the end consumer. During 2025 and early 2026, while farmers’ income steadily declined, supermarket prices not only remained stable but continued to rise, reaching their peak in April 2026. Pension Funding Scandal Update– The Government diverted €2,389 million in European recovery-plan funds to the payment of pensions due to the lack of Budgets: {Trans, summary}
– Spain’s Court of Auditors has accused the Government of using €2,389 million in EU recovery funds to pay civil servant pensions and minimum pension top-ups in November 2024 in a new report. The Government resorted to this because the extended 2023 budget, still in force, left insufficient money for unavoidable pension commitments.
– While the Government claims the move did not compromise the recovery plan, the Court found the legal justification weak and criticised the uncertainty over using EU funds for non-recovery purposes. The Court also warns of a serious structural deficit in the pension system. Spending approvals greatly exceeded original budget plans, and most of the extra money had to come from borrowing.
– Social Security’s debts have now exceeded its assets for eight years in a row, with a shortfall of over €106,000 million. The report also reveals €1,627 million in payments that were made but lack proper justification or approval, and these have missed legal deadlines. Other accounting failures include incorrect recording of debts. For example, tax debts were overvalued by €1,263 million, while Social Security debts were undervalued by €2,643.9 million. Because of errors in when obligations and revenues were recorded, the Court found the overall budget result was overstated by €4,090.3 million.

Minister of the Presidency, Félix Bolaños Lies About Budget Requirement: {Trans, summary, explainer}
– The government has made another U-turn on the budget. Just over a week ago, the First Vice President and Minister of Economy, Carlos Cuerpo, postponed the presentation of the general budget law for “months” and set the budget preparation for 2027. But this Tuesday, the Minister of the Presidency, Félix Bolaños, announced its inclusion in this year’s legislative plan. Furthermore, he stated that presenting the budget is not a constitutional obligation, but a political one. Source, Spanish: https://www.larazon.es/espana/gobierno-otro-bandazo…
{Explainer:
– The Spanish Constitution (Article 134.3) explicitly states: “The Government must present the General State Budgets to the Congress of Deputies at least three months before the expiration of those of the previous year”. The last budget approved was in 2022 for 2023. When Bolaños calls it a “political obligation,” he is exploiting the lack of a specific punishment to redefine the law as a suggestion. The Minister is trying to downgrade a “must” into a “should”. The reason the government has used to avoid presenting budgets since 2022 is that the Constitution provides no specific penalty for missing the deadline. If the government fails to present a budget, the previous year’s budget is automatically “prorogued” (extended). This dubious reading of the constitution allows the government to continue operating quasi-legally without facing a budget vote they would likely lose.
– This budget postponement has been challenged in the courts. In October 2025, the Senate (controlled by the opposition People’s Party) approved a conflict of powers against the government for not presenting budgets. In February 2026, the Constitutional Court unanimously admitted this challenge for review. This is the first time the court will examine the government’s failure to present budgets for 2024, 2025, and 2026. However, such cases can take months or years to resolve. -Ed.}

Two people arrested for a real estate scam of more than 800,000 euros in the Axarquía region: {Trans, summary}
– Two people have been arrested in Axarquía, for an alleged property fraud causing over €800,000 in losses. The investigation began in December 2025 and has so far uncovered 20 fraud offences, with victims in Málaga, Jaén, Seville and Córdoba.
– The main suspect, a former estate agent in Torrox, reportedly misused his industry knowledge to steal rental funds. After being dismissed, he continued fraudulently, using company papers to gain trust. The scheme involved offering property sales or rentals that never went ahead, requesting advance cash payments for deposits or fees. Money was channelled through his own and third-party accounts.
– A second suspect helped by showing properties and moving cash. A home search in Torre del Mar yielded incriminating documents. Analysing seven bank accounts and freezing financial products allowed recovery of €99,911, returned to some victims. The investigation continues to determine the full scale of the fraud. The case has been sent to the Court of Torrox. Source, Spanish: https://www.axarquiaplus.es/detenidas-dos-personas-por-una-estafa-inmobiliaria-de-mas-de-800-000-euros-en-la-axarquia/

Malaga City Council raises the price of bus tickets to 1.50 euros: {Trans, summary}
– A single bus ticket in Málaga city will cost 10 cents more. The price will rise from €1.40 to €1.50 per trip. A year after its approval by the Urban Planning and Mobility Commission, the Local Governing Board has taken the final step to implement the increase. City Hall has justified the price hike by citing the promotion of multi-trip tickets and support for their financing.
– Furthermore, the City Council justifies the price increase by comparing itself to other major cities . “With this update, the price of a single EMT bus ticket is now on par with transport companies in cities like Valencia or Valladolid,” they stated in a press release. Torrox awards the works to install the second longest wooden bridge in Andalusia: {Trans, summary}
– Torrox Town Council has awarded a €717,179.75 contract to Urinci S.L.U. to build a 165-metre-long wooden footbridge over the River Torrox. Once completed, it will be the second longest wooden bridge in Andalusia. The bridge, which will have a width of three metres and be for pedestrians only, will be constructed next to the Torrox Lighthouse, a protected archaeological site. The project also includes 100 metres of access paths.
– Scots pine wood will be used, with handrails or parapets where needed. Last January, the council awarded a separate contract for the timber supply to Media Madera Ingenieros Consultores SL, bringing the total investment to nearly two million euros.
– Mayor Óscar Medina called the bridge a key link in connecting four kilometres of existing coastal path between Punta del Faro and Peñoncillo beach. The council is also working with the Provincial Council of Málaga on two additional sections of the coastal path towards Jardines del Mar and Barranco del Agua. Vélez-Málaga has the Cabrillas pilgrimage this weekend in honor of the Immaculate Conception: {Trans, summary}
– The Brotherhood of the Immaculate Conception of Cabrillas, Vélez-Málaga, is preparing for the 34th annual pilgrimage in honour of the Virgin, an event that draws hundreds of locals each year for tradition, faith and community.
– Festivities begin on Friday, 8th May, with the traditional overnight decoration of pilgrimage carts on the Cabrillas esplanade.
– On Saturday, a pilgrim mass at the Cabrillas hermitage, sung by the El Trapiche choir, starts at noon. The official pilgrimage sets off at 5:00 pm to the sound of the Almonte drummers, with floral offerings at the Immaculate Conception roundabout. At midnight, the Salve to the Virgin takes place at the Benamocarra estate.
– Sunday’s events include the Regina Coeli at noon, a taekwondo exhibition and a performance by the Ana Belén academy. A shared paella follows at 2:00 pm. The Almonte drummers return at 4:00 pm, and the journey back to the hermitage begins at 6:00 pm. Source, Spanish: https://www.laopiniondemalaga.es/axarquia/2026/05/04/velez-malaga…

Romanian government falls due to a no-confidence vote by social democrats and far-right parties: {Trans, summary}
– Romania’s conservative government under Ilie Bolojan has fallen after parliament passed a no-confidence motion backed by Social Democrats and ultranationalists. The vote, the largest such since 1990, saw 281 votes in favour. The coalition collapsed when the PSD left the cabinet, protesting Bolojan’s fiscal adjustments, including tax rises, spending cuts, salary reductions and redundancies, aimed at tackling a 7.9% deficit, the EU’s highest. The PSD accused Bolojan of excessive harshness. He defended the measures as necessary to ensure EU funds. President Nicusor Dan, who will appoint the next prime minister, has ruled out fresh elections and begun consultations to form a new executive, urging calm and reaffirming Romania’s pro-EU, pro-NATO course. The press suggests acting interior minister Catalin Predoiu as a possible consensus leader. The crisis has depressed the leu and raised borrowing costs. The United Arab Emirates announces it is intercepting Iranian attacks for the second consecutive day: {Trans, summary}
– The UAE Ministry of Defense says it is intercepting “ballistic missiles, cruise missiles and drones” launched from Iran for the second consecutive day on Tuesday, despite the truce in place between Washington and Tehran.
– On Monday, the UAE said it intercepted a total of 15 missiles and four drones launched from Iran, causing three moderate injuries, in what were the first Iranian attacks against the Gulf country since the ceasefire came into effect on April 8. Rolling Stones announce new album, ‘Foreign Tongues.’ Here’s what we know so far:
– On Tuesday, The Rolling Stones confirmed that they will release a new album, titled “Foreign Tongues,” on July 10.
– The Stones’ last album was 2023’s “Hackney Diamonds.” It was their first album of original material in 18 years — since 2005’s “A Bigger Bang.” It was also their first full-length release since the death of drummer Charlie Watts in 2021. He appeared posthumously on two of that album’s 12 tracks.
– According to press materials for the album, “Foreign Tongues” will also include a special appearance from Watts from one of his final recording sessions before his death, as well as contributions from Steve Winwood, Paul McCartney, The Cure’s Robert Smith and The Red Hot Chili Peppers’ Chad Smith.
